It’s always been easy for me to understand why people did what they did—to give grace, to be the one who sees the pain underneath. But lately, I’ve been learning what it means to offer that same empathy to myself. In this episode, I’m talking about the uncomfortable but healing process of letting your own hurt matter, even when you still have compassion for the people who caused it.
